Bovine coccidiosis is one of the most important parasitic diseases affecting calf productivity. Here, we investi- gated the prevalence of Eimeria spp. in pre-weaned native Korean calves and determined the correlation between diar- rhea and Eimeria spp. Fecal samples were collected from individual calves (288 normal and 191 diarrheic) in 6 different farms. Of the 479 samples, Eimeria oocysts were detected in 124 calves (25.9%). Five Eimeria spp. were identified; E. zuernii (18.8%) was the most prevalent, followed by E. auburnensis (12.5%), E. bovis (7.5%), E. subspherica (5.8%), and E. bukidnonensis (1.0%). A significant correlation was observed between diarrhea and mixed infection with more than 2 Eimeria spp. (odds ratio [OR]=2.21; 95% confidence interval [CI]: 1.09-4.49; P=0.03) compared to single infection (OR = 1.29; 95% CI: 0.77-2.15; P = 0.33). Of the 5 Eimeria spp. identified, E. subspherica (95% CI: 1.24-5.61; P = 0.01) and E. bukidnonensis (95% CI: 825.08-1,134.25; P = 0.00) strongly increased the risk of diarrhea by 2.64-fold and 967.39-fold, respectively, compared to other species. Moreover, mixed infection with E. auburnensis and E. bukidnonensis was significantly associated with diarrhea (OR = 2,388.48; 95% CI: 1,009.71-5,650.00; P < 0.00) in pre-weaned native Korean calves. This is the first report to demonstrate the importance of E. bukidnonensis associated with diarrhea in pre-weaned native Korean calves. Further epidemiological studies should investigate the prevalence of E. bukidnonensis and the association between E. bukidnonensis and diarrhea.
